A Location That Feels Like Blessing
The hotel’s location is genuinely remarkable. Situated just 350 meters from Masjid Nabawi, it allows pilgrims to arrive at the mosque for prayers without rushing or depending on transport. During Ramadan, when Taraweeh prayers extend late into the night, being so close is a blessing. Imagine finishing a long day of worship, stepping outside, and reaching the mosque in less than five minutes — that’s convenience that travelers will cherish.
Local families, especially from Pakistan, often choose Zahra Taiba 3 Hotel because of its proximity. Mothers with children or elderly parents no longer have to navigate crowded streets or long walks. Rooms That Balance Comfort with Practicality
Rooms at Zahra Taiba 3 Hotel are designed with the needs of pilgrims in mind. Families traveling together can opt for spacious family suites, while couples or solo travelers can enjoy cozy double or triple rooms.
A typical experience shared by a guest, Sana from Karachi, illustrates the thoughtfulness: “We booked a family suite with two bedrooms. Each room had an air conditioner, clean bedding, and enough space for our luggage. My children could rest comfortably while we prepared for Fajr prayers.”
Every room has:
- Air-conditioning to handle Madinah’s warm climate
- Clean, daily-maintained bathrooms
- Wardrobes and storage for luggage
- Comfortable beds and soft linens
What makes Zahra Taiba 3 Hotel special is the personal attention to detail. Housekeeping staff know the importance of a tidy environment, especially during Ramadan when pilgrims often wake up at 3 a.m. for Suhoor and require fresh bedding and towels.

Facilities That Support Pilgrims’ Needs
Despite being an affordable option, Zahra Taiba 3 Hotel offers key amenities designed for spiritual travelers:
- Free Wi-Fi for keeping in touch with family
- 24-hour reception to manage check-ins, queries, and emergencies
- Prayer-friendly spaces and easy ablution arrangements
- Elevator access for families with luggage or elderly members
- Luggage storage for early arrivals or late departures
Staff often go above and beyond to assist Pakistani guests, from providing Urdu-language guidance to helping with taxi arrangements or local market directions. These personal touches reflect the human warmth that is often missing in larger, impersonal hotels.
